About the role
ApplyBoard is seeking a results-driven Events Manager to own our ApplyBoard-led global events strategy from A to Z. In this role, you will lead the end-to-end planning, execution, and optimization of a diverse events portfolio to elevate brand visibility, engage partners, and drive revenue pipeline. What you'll be doing every day: End-to-end execution: Own all phases of event lifecycle management from initial strategy and timeline planning to on-site logistics and post-event wrap-ups. Portfolio management: Oversee and deliver three distinct categories of events: Small-scale: Regional workshops, dinners, and meetings focused on tight admin, logistics, and localized marketing assets. Medium-scale: Multi-city global tours and regional Partner Connect and Prime Summit series requiring complex stakeholder coordination. Large-scale: Flagship annual conference(s) featuring full-scale production, 1,000+ attendees, and 70+ sponsors/exhibitors. ( Example ) Vendor and budget control: Support contract negotiations with venues, production agencies, and suppliers globally to ensure cost-efficiency and strict budget management. Asset creation and marketing: Collaborate with creative and product marketing squads to build high-impact event assets (digital campaigns, signage, print collateral, and swag). ROI analysis: Track event performance; conduct rigorous post-event analysis to measure impact on qualified pipeline and lead conversion. What you bring to the table: 5+ years of experience in corporate event planning and management, ideally within a high-growth tech, B2B SaaS, or EdTech environment Proven track record of managing large-scale, multi-stakeholder conferences (1,000+ guests) and international logistics; and working with vendors and contract negotiation Strong commercial negotiation skills, exceptional cross-functional project management, and a hands-on, execution-oriented mindset Highly organized and a strong project manager with the ability to manage multiple competing priorities and tight deadlines Demonstrated ability to work under pressure, control situations, and provide leadership to cross-functional staff A dynamic personality with strong interpersonal and relationship-building skills demonstrated by a strong network of contacts and relationships As required, ability to work outside of regular hours, occasional weekends, and travel globally English proficiency About ApplyBoard ApplyBoard empowers students around the world to access international education.
